Περιγραφή: Los ingenieros biomédicos recolectamos, reutilizamos y generamos gran cantidad de datos para aplicaciones específicas. Señales fisiológicas, imágenes médicas, resultados de laboratorio y registros clínicos conforman el núcleo habitual de nuestro trabajo. Sin embargo, en un mundo cada vez más digitalizado, se han abierto puertas a la recolección de datos por medio de dispositivos electrónicos que se llevan sobre el cuerpo, denominados en la industria como wearables, entre las que se destacan relojes inteligentes, anillos, gafas, pulseras y bandas. Estas tecnologías permiten el seguimiento continuo y remoto de variables fisiológicas, con el fin de evaluar tanto la salud física como psicológica, el desempeño corporal, el sueño, e incluso el estado emocional. ; Biomedical engineers collect, reuse, and generate vast amounts of data for specific applications. Physiological signals, medical images, laboratory results, and clinical records form the core of our work. However, in an increasingly digital world, new avenues have opened up for data collection through wearable electronic devices, such as smartwatches, rings, glasses, bracelets, and bands.
